Amy

Always amazing service here. I ordered to collect and was greeted with warmth and the food was stunning. As a gluten free eater with coeliacs it's great to know they really know the importance of cross contamination and can put my mind at ease everything is cooked separately .Dietary restrictions: Staff are well up to date with gluten free food preparation and also know the importance of cross contamination. Have full faith in this place for a gorgeous but safe gluten free curry! ??
